When the Ghana kingdom collapsed, the individual kingdoms attained their independence and Mali was one of them. The Mali Empire collapsed in the 1460s following civil wars, the opening up of trade routes elsewhere, and the rise of the neighbouring Songhai Empire, but it did continue to control a small part of the western empire into the 17th century. During the four year reign of Mansa Musa's son, the city of Timbuktu was raided and burned by warriors from the east, which demonstrated to others how vulnerable the Empire of Mali was[iii]. The three factors that led to the fall of Mali empire are: Mansa Musa was a remarkable military and political leader, and after his death, his heirs fought over who should succeed him. It started when Mansa Musa died, there were no clear laws to decide who would succeed him.
